Durbin Motors

6361 U.S. 301, Riverview
Website: durbinmotors.com
Phone: +1 813-310-2090

Categories: Car dealer  Car repair  Establishment 

Suggest updates

Reviews

Sorry, we haven't any reviews about company Durbin Motors.

Write a review

The nearest companies